About 3,3-dimethyl-6-(trifluoromethyl)-4H-pyridine
3,3-dimethyl-6-(trifluoromethyl)-4H-pyridine (PubChem CID 89996702) has the molecular formula C8H10F3N
and a molecular weight of 177.17 g/mol. Its IUPAC name is 3,3-dimethyl-6-(trifluoromethyl)-4H-pyridine.
